Beyond the Bulb: Exploring the Health Benefits of Black Garlic

Black garlic, an intriguing variety of aged garlic, has gained popularity for its potent taste and potential health perks. Unlike its raw counterpart, black garlic undergoes a slow aging process that results in a soft, gooey texture and a sweet, molasses-like taste. This process not only alters the taste but also boosts its nutrient profile. Black garlic is abundant in antioxidants, which help to combat free radicals and reduce oxidative stress. It's also a good source of vitamins, minerals, and sulfur compounds, which may offer a range health benefits.

  • Some studies suggest that black garlic may help to lower blood pressure and improve cholesterol levels.
  • It's also been shown to have anti-inflammatory properties, which could be beneficial for conditions like arthritis.
  • Additionally, black garlic may boost the immune system and aid in fighting off infections.

While more research is needed to fully understand the health benefits of black garlic, early findings are promising. If you're looking for a delicious way to improve your health, black garlic may be worth adding to your diet.

Enhance Your Culinary Creations with Black Garlic

Black garlic, a treasure born from slow fermentation, transcends its ordinary counterpart. It boasts a rich, balsamic notes that adds depth and complexity to any dish. Its exceptional sweetness and slight savory hint make it a versatile ingredient, seamlessly blending with both sweet and savory preparations.

Elevate your pasta sauces with black garlic's enchanting flavor. Infuse olive oil for a gourmet touch. Add it to marinades for flavorful meats, or create a delicious dip by combining black garlic with cream cheese and herbs. The possibilities are truly infinite.
